Montfort Surname Meaning

From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history

(Anglo-French-Latin) belonging to Montfort (France) = the Strong (Fortified) Hill [French mont, Latin mons, mont-is, a hill + French fort, Latin fort-is,strong] There is a Montfort-sur-Risle in the Eure Dept.

Surnames of the United Kingdom (1912) by Henry Harrison

Hugh de Montfort, son of Thurstan de Bastenbergh, a Norman, accompanied the Conqueror in 1066, and obtained for his services more than one hundred lordships in Kent, Essex, Suffolk, and Norfolk. There are two places in Normandy called Mont-Fort, situated respectively near Argentan, and near Pont-Audemer. The latter, a fortified town, bore the name anterior to 1050. Itin. de la Normandie. The male line of this noble family became extinct in the XIII. cent.

Patronymica Britannica (1860) by Mark Antony Lower

Montfort: from a place on the Rille, near Brionne, arrondissement of Pont Audemer. Hugh, says Wace, was one of the four knights who mutilated the body of Harold after the battle; he received a barony of 113 English manors. The name remained on as Mountford and Mumford.

How Common Is The Last Name Montfort? popularity and diffusion

The last name is the 85,084th most prevalent surname globally It is held by approximately 1 in 1,284,602 people. The surname is primarily found in Europe, where 52 percent of Montfort live; 45 percent live in Western Europe and 43 percent live in Gallo-Europe. It is also the 157,046th most commonly held first name on earth. It is borne by 2,260 people.

The last name Montfort is most frequent in France, where it is carried by 2,326 people, or 1 in 28,557. In France Montfort is most numerous in: Brittany, where 23 percent live, Île-de-France, where 18 percent live and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, where 11 percent live. Excluding France it is found in 44 countries. It also occurs in The United States, where 18 percent live and Malawi, where 17 percent live.

Montfort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The incidence of Montfort has changed through the years. In The United States the number of people bearing the Montfort surname expanded 463 percent between 1880 and 2014 and in England it expanded 900 percent between 1881 and 2014.
